If your EVPAD is stuck in a boot loop, cannot connect to the OTA server, or experiences severe software corruption, you must perform a manual flash using a USB flash drive. Prerequisites: A USB flash drive formatted to . A computer to download the firmware file.

Before starting, ensure your EVPAD is connected to a stable internet network. While Wi-Fi works, a wired Ethernet connection is highly recommended to prevent data corruption during the download phase. Step 2: Navigate to System Settings Turn on your EVPAD and open the .
